在数字经济飞速发展的浪潮中,Android 开发作为移动互联网领域的基石技术,其职业前景始终吸引着众多开发者的目光。对于立志投身于数字时代前沿的技术人员来说呢,深入理解这一领域的发展脉络、明确职业路径与生存法则,是提升竞争力关键一步。通过对当前市场环境的深度剖析、主流技术趋势的准确研判以及资深专家经验的梳理,我们可以冷静地看到,Android 开发并非一蹴而就的终点,而是一个需要持续投入、动态调整的战略选择。
一、宏观视野下的行业定位与人才缺口
当前,全球智能手机市场虽然在经历周期性波动,但普遍呈现向高端化、智能化、生态化的发展态势。PC 端向移动端迁移的趋势坚定不移,而 AI 大模型与物联网的深度融合,又为移动端应用提出了新的需求标准。Android 开发作为支撑这一庞大生态的核心力量,其需求呈现出结构性变化的特点。一方面,基础功能类应用的需求趋于饱和,单纯复刻现有 APP 模板的模式已难以为继;另一方面,具备复杂交互逻辑、高性能优化能力及先进算法理解的复合型人才,在市场上却供不应求。
从职业发展的长远视角来看,Android 开发的岗位分布广泛,涵盖了从底层架构设计到前端用户体验的全栈范畴。由于 Android 生态的开放性,其市场需求弹性较大,无论是提供定制化解决方案,还是参与开源项目的维护,都存在着巨大的潜在机会。这也意味着对从业者综合素质提出了更高要求。仅有编程能力已不足以应对市场挑战,必须具备技术视野、业务理解力以及持续学习的意愿。
在竞争日益激烈的当下,单纯依靠学历或短期培训的毕业生往往面临着严峻的就业压力。具有真正实战经验的开发者,能够迅速上手业务需求,并能有效解决复杂技术难题,因此备受企业青睐。这意味着,Android 开发的就业质量不再仅仅取决于代码行数,更取决于解决实际问题的能力和对技术栈的深度掌握程度。对于求职者来说呢,深入理解系统底层原理,同时兼顾应用层与跨平台开发技能,是通往高薪与稳定就业的最佳路径。
二、技术迭代加速下的能力重塑策略
技术更新换代的速度从未像今天这样如此迅猛。智能手机硬件配置的不断提升,CPU 性能、内存容量、电池续航以及屏幕显示效果均在持续改进,Android 开发的边界也在不断拓展。为了保持竞争力,开发者必须主动拥抱变化,将技术创新融入工作流。
对底层原理的深入理解是基础。无论是虚拟机的调优、进程管理、内存分配控制,还是信号处理、网络通信机制的优化,只有吃透源码,才能在微内核内核驱动层面呈现出卓越的性能表现。熟练运用跨平台框架如 Flutter 或 React Native,能够显著提升开发效率,减少重复造轮子的成本。紧跟 AI 技术趋势,探索如何利用大模型技术增强 APP 的智能交互能力,是区分初级与高级开发的分水岭。
除了这些之外呢,持续的技术学习已成常态。行业专家建议,开发者应建立系统的知识体系,涵盖操作系统、数据库、网络协议、安全规则等多个维度。
于此同时呢,积极参与技术社区,关注开源项目,保持与前沿技术的紧密连接。这种“以读代练”、“边用边学”的学习方式,能够有效弥补理论与实践的差距,使技术能力与时俱进。
值得注意的是,技术不仅是工具,更是思维方式的体现。在复杂的软件系统中,运用系统思维进行架构设计、权衡利弊、权衡成本与效果,是高级工程师的必备素质。这种综合能力的提升,往往比掌握某种具体的语法更能为职业发展带来实质性的推动。
三、职业发展路径与薪资水平的多维分析
对于怀揣梦想的年轻人来说,Android 开发的职业路径并非只有一条线,而是根据个人兴趣、技能组合及职业规划,呈现出多种发展方向。若选择深耕垂直领域,专注于底层驱动或高性能优化,薪资待遇通常具有较高上限,尤其在大型互联网公司或芯片设计公司,资深架构师的地位举足轻重。若转向应用层开发,通过积累丰富的业务场景经验,逐步成长为产品专家或技术经理,则能在项目管理、技术方案制定等岗位上获得广阔的发展空间。
从行业的普遍数据来看,Android 开发构成的岗位薪资水平已经处于业内领先水平。得益于全栈开发能力、跨平台技术视野以及解决实际复杂问题的实战经验,具备竞争力的开发者能够获得可观的薪酬回报。
这不仅体现在直接工资上,也体现在职业晋升的通道速度和行业内的认可度上。
薪资的高企是建立在扎实基础之上的。对于初入行者来说呢,合理的薪资预期应基于其实际能力和行业平均基准,避免盲目攀比。
于此同时呢,理解企业内部的薪酬体系结构,包括基本工资、绩效奖金、津贴以及长期激励等,才能更准确地规划自己的职业收益。对于追求长期稳定与发展的人来说,选择一家技术实力雄厚、企业文化良好的企业,往往比单纯追求高额的短期薪资更具吸引力。
除了这些之外呢,职业稳定性也是考量因素之一。成熟的安卓应用生态与深入的技术积累,构成了较好的护城河。能够掌握核心技术并形成个人品牌的企业,在行业寒冬中往往能穿越周期,保持相对稳定的就业市场。这种抗风险能力,是许多求职者选择深耕该领域的重要原因。
四、实战经验积累与技能体系构建的终极指南
理论知识的积累固然重要,但真正的敲门砖和护身符是实战经验。在Android 开发的道路上,没有任何捷径可走,唯有通过大量的项目实践才能将思路转化为能力。
建议求职者从简单的 CRUD 操作入手,逐步过渡到构建完整的应用系统。在这个过程中,不仅要关注功能实现,更要注重性能调优、用户体验优化以及安全性设计。每一次重构代码、每一次性能测试,都是对技术理解的深化。
于此同时呢,积极参与开源项目,在解决他人问题的过程中,也能快速提升自己的问题解决能力和代码规范性。
建立完善的技能体系是进阶的关键。建议按照“基础理论 + 核心技术 + 工程实践 + 创新探索”的路线进行规划。夯实 Java 等核心语言的功底,深入理解 Android 系统源码,熟练掌握主流开发框架,并尝试探索新技术、新范式。这种系统性的知识积累,能够构建起深厚的技术壁垒,让自己在面对企业需求时游刃有余。
而对于想要在就业市场上脱颖而出的人来说,项目实战的展示尤为重要。通过参与知名公司的内部培训,或者在参赛作品、开源贡献中展示成果,可以积累宝贵的行业人脉和资源。这些实战经验,往往比单纯的简历修饰更能打动HR,证明其具备快速融入团队、独立承担重任的能力。
保持学习的热情与耐心,是贯穿始终的法宝。技术日新月异,昨天的知识今天可能就会成为过时的工具。唯有保持好奇心和求知欲,不断更新自己的知识库,才能在这条道路上行稳致远。让我们携手并进,以专业主义精神迎接在以后的挑战,在数字经济的广阔天地中书写属于自己的精彩篇章。
总的来说呢

Android 开发作为连接硬件与软件的桥梁,其职业前景广阔且充满机遇。面对瞬息万变的技术环境与市场格局,唯有保持清醒的头脑、持续学习的姿态以及扎实的专业功底,方能在这条充满挑战的道路上行稳致远。对于每一位追求技术梦想的职业人来说呢,深入理解并践行好Android 开发理念,不仅是提升自身竞争力的必经之路,更是拥抱数字时代、创造无限可能的必然选择。让我们以专业为翼,以技术为舟,扬帆起航,共同驶向那片属于开发者的璀璨星辰大海。
